Just because the table was empty at the time statistics were most
recently gathered doesn't mean it's still empty at the time the query
is executed.
ANALYZE;
PREPARE foo AS SELECT ...;
INSERT INTO ...some previously empty child table...
EXECUTE foo;
In order to rely on this for query planning, you'd need some way to
invalidate any cached plans when inserting into an empty table.
